Take a look at our past work!

O'Donnell Roofing Company

Let Us Get To Know Your Roof!

O’Donnell Roofing has been family-owned and operated since 1924.


Simply put, we are here to help our customers. Whether this is your first roofing project or you’re familiar with the process, we’re here to guide you step by step and ensure the project comes in on time and on budget. We don’t mislead customers or quote them for work that isn’t needed. Eighty percent of our business is a result of customer referrals, so we take pride in ensuring that our customers receive honest estimates and quality workmanship.

Our Work

2137 Chestnut Avenue , Ardmore, PA, US

SHINGLE ROOF REPLACEMENT

-Removed (1) existing layer of SLATE roofing down to the wood deck on upper roof.

- Removed (1) layer of ASPHALT roofing down to the wood deck on the front porch.

- Inspected/replaced damaged/ rotted wood

  • Shingles - CertainTeed Landmark
  • Gutters
  • Shingles - CertainTeed Landmark : Pewterwood
  • Gutters: White
2041 Waterloo Road , Berwyn, PA, US

SHINGLE ROOF & FLAT ROOF REPLACEMENT

- Removed (1) existing layer of asphalt roofing down to the wood deck.

- Removed flat roof materials from low slope areas. - Cut back siding at rear left area indicated in photos to allow for new flashings.

- Inspected/replaced damaged/ rotted wood.

-Installed CertainTeed LANDMARK PRO shingles with matching hip/ridge shingles in Weathered Wood

-Installed EPDM flat roof

  • Shingles - CertainTeed Landmark PRO
  • Flat Roof
  • Shingles - CertainTeed Landmark PRO : Weathered Wood
  • Flat Roof: EPDM
952 Unionville Wawaset Road , Kennett Square, PA, US

SHINGLE ROOF REPLACEMENT

- Removed (2) existing layers of asphalt roofing down to the wood deck. (See Additional Comments)

- Removed and replaced existing skylight.

- Inspected/replaced damaged / rotted wood.

-Installed CertainTeed Landmark asphalt shingles in Charcoal Black

  • Shingles - CertainTeed Landmark
  • Other Trades
  • Shingles - CertainTeed Landmark : Charcoal Black
  • Other Trades: Skylights
116 Carli Drive , Broomall, PA, US

SHINGLE ROOF REPLACEMENT

-Removed (1) existing layers of roofing down to wood deck.

-Inspected/replaced damaged/rotted wood.

-Installed Certainteed Landmark asphalt shingles in Pewterwood.

  • Shingles - CertainTeed Landmark
  • Shingles - CertainTeed Landmark : Pewterwood
330 Sprague Road , Penn Valley, PA, US

SHINGLE ROOF REPLACEMENT 

-Removed (1) existing layer of asphalt roofing down to the wood deck.

- Removed plywood on driveway side upper roof due to mold.

-Inspected/replaced for damaged/ rotted wood

-Installed Certainteed Landmark asphalt shingles in Moire Black.

-Upgraded to Standing Seam Metal: Front Order Only

  • Metal Roof
  • Metal Roof: Black
  • Shingles - CertainTeed Landmark : Moire Black

Customer Testimonials

Reviewer photo
Great experience replacing my roof with this company. Highly recommend them for big jobs.
Reviewer photo
Lio & Ryan did a thorough repair to our roof which was damaged in a storm back in June
Reviewer photo
I was having major issues with my roof leaking. Sam was amazing from start to finish. Knowing the financial burden of getting a new roof, he provided me with many options to ease this stress. He followed up immediately with any questions or concerns I had during the process. The workers were fast and efficient, especially given some random storms popping up during the job. I had both my roof and gutters replaced. I highly recommend O'Donnell Roofing for any of your gutter roofing and gutter ne... Read more
Reviewer photo
Khris Reynolds came to my home today to look in my attic & to give me an estimate on replacing my roof. I was so very impressed with his professionalism & knowledge of the process. He was patient in answering my endless questions & took his time in explaining (in detail) all the steps involved. I am just so grateful to have found a roofing company that is honest & values their customers. I look forward to my new roof!
Reviewer photo
We lost a chimney cap during the last bad storm and contacted O’Donnell Roofing for help. During their inspection, we learned that the entire top of the chimney needed to be replaced, along with the one remaining cap. From our very first call with Caitlin, to working with estimator Sam, the schedulers, and finally the repairmen Ian and Lio—every member of the O’Donnell team was amazing. The project was completed swiftly and efficiently, and the final cost was exactly what was estimated—no surpr... Read more